i think it depends on how you're gonna use it. just as a help for editing events in fruity, or to control your synth and stuff while doing a live-set/mix?

when doing a live mix, a midi controler is a must-have, because there's no time to click through different windows, editing events with your mouse. it's impossible to change more than 1 value at time.

while makeing new tracks, i prefer editing events with the mouse, so i can edit them seprately. sure, i could swith into record mode, playback my track, and let fruity record all of my actions. that should work. but i think i'm even faster with the mouse. and i don't have to program it first :)

I'd get the Evolution UC-16 (around 95 eur)
i've already tested it and it's fun 'playing' with your track this way. you can get some wicked effects and breaks easily. and, the quality of the used potis is excellent!
if want to spend some more buck, get his big brother Evolution UC-33 (190 eur). beside the 24 potis you'll get 9 assignable faders and 14 buttons. very nice addon.
